OMVS, short for OpenMVS, is the OpenEdition MVS environment within IBM's z/OS operating system. It provides a UNIX-compatible interface on the mainframe, allowing users to run UNIX applications and scripts alongside traditional z/OS workloads. This enables leveraging existing UNIX tools and skills on the mainframe for tasks like web serving, application development, and system administration. It essentially brings the power and flexibility of UNIX to the mainframe environment.
